WebDec 29, 2024 · The federal minimum wage for servers and other tipped employees is $2.13 per hour. You must pay your tipped employees at least $2.13 per hour. The regular minimum wage is currently $7.25 per hour, meaning employers can claim a maximum tip credit of $5.12 per hour ($7.25 – $2.13 = $5.12). WebJun 22, 2024 · Connecticut law retains a $6.38 minimum wage for tipped workers, which includes restaurant waiters, and the $8.23 minimum for bartenders. However, the …
WebJan 21, 1999 · Currently, Connecticut allows employers to deduct (or take a “gratuity credit” of) 23% of a tipped employee's minimum wage. Employers must pay at least $6.38 per hour to wait staff and $8.23 per hour to bartenders. This means that employers may take a tip credit of $7.62 per hour for wait staff and $5.77 for bartenders, as long as the employee's tips bring the ... port scanning programs
